Output 52ef407860d83601c72b590fca08284ff5a6682372f3bae0d1c2bac965d19b78:1

value
16813402
script pubkey
OP_0 OP_PUSHBYTES_20 380036e591aa101d3e7e53cfaba0987a87f56c17
address
bc1q8qqrdev34ggp60n72086hgyc02rl2mqhhu0pl4
transaction
52ef407860d83601c72b590fca08284ff5a6682372f3bae0d1c2bac965d19b78